    About Churchill Farms Retirement

    Churchill Farms Retirement sits on a quiet acre of green fields and country lanes in Lapeer, Michigan, right off a tree-lined neighborhood, and the whole place feels peaceful and slow, with the country air coming through the windows, and if you look a little ways off, a trail along Hunter's Creek sits close by for a short walk outside. This small Adult Group Home holds up to 6 people, so the community feels tight-knit and more like a family home than a busy facility, and staff focus on providing individual attention, whether that's help with taking medicine, bathing, dressing, or getting around. Rooms are private, with full-sized tubs and wheelchair-friendly showers, so folks who need two-person lifts or special care like feeding tubes or continence care can get support, and there's staff up and about at all hours, day or night. Seniors with memory issues find care tailored to them, with routines that keep their minds busy, reduce confusion, and help keep wandering down, so families can feel some peace knowing someone's watching over their loved one. Churchill Farms serves different kinds of care, from independent living to assisted living, memory care, hospice, adult day services, even skilled nursing and certified home health, and meals are healthy and nutritious, with extra touches for special occasions by a catering team. There's transportation for doctor's visits and a chaperone too, and activities are structured, social, or just plain fun, with plenty of room inside and out for both quiet time and group gatherings. The facility holds a 4.5-star review rating and is licensed by state authorities, meeting regulations from agencies like the Department of Aging or Veteran's Services, and the staff put a lot of effort into making things safe, friendly, and gentle so folks can feel at ease, maintain what independence they have left, and enjoy a tranquil life without losing that homelike environment.
